Meaning, origin, history

Skandha is a unique and exotic name of Indian origin. It is derived from the Sanskrit word "Skanda," which means "the auspicious one" or "the abundant one." According to Hindu mythology, Skanda is also the name of a god who is worshipped as the chief of the army of gods and the son of Lord Shiva and Parvati. The name Skandha is not very common but has been gaining popularity in recent years due to its uniqueness and rich cultural heritage. It is often associated with strength, power, and abundance, which are qualities that are highly valued in many cultures around the world. In terms of history, Skandha has been used as a name for centuries in India and other parts of South Asia where Hinduism is prevalent. However, it has only recently started to appear outside of these regions, particularly among parents who are looking for unique and meaningful names for their children.
